HOUSE BILL 525
AN ACT relative to appropriations in the county budget.
ANALYSIS
This bill clarifies the definition of an appropriation in the county budget.

AN ACT relative to appropriations in the county budget.
Be it En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court convened:
1 County Convention; Appropriation. Amend RSA 24:14, I-a to read as follows:
I-a. In this chapter, an appropriation means an amount of money authorized for a specified purpose by the legislative body, described in detail and codified in the corresponding line item column. An appropriation for a specified purpose shall be construed as distinct from the sum total of all appropriations referred to in RSA 24:15.
2 Effective Date. This act shall take effect 60 days after its passage.
